Troubleshooting Common Virtualmin Install Errors
Encountering setbacks during your Virtualmin installation can be frustrating , but thankfully, many typical errors have simple solutions. Often, check your system's prerequisites; ensuring the scripting environment versions are compatible and that required modules are installed is critical . Additionally , examine your web server configuration; incorrect permissions or a improperly set up Apache/Nginx setup are frequent culprits . Lastly , scrutinize the Virtualmin installation logs for detailed clues regarding the origin of the issue . Insufficient disk space can also trigger issues, so confirm system capacity as also.

{Virtualmin Install: Post- Installation Guide
Following a finished Virtualmin setup , it's crucial to perform a post- configuration checklist to ensure optimal stability. First confirming your system's time zone is set properly. Next, assess the initial user account, creating virtualmin install additional administrator accounts as needed . Don’t forget to secure the Virtualmin panel by modifying the initial password and implementing two-factor authentication . Finally, evaluate modifying the default system settings related to email and data management for better safety and overall server reliability .
VM Installation: Safe Optimal Procedures
After installing your Virtualmin setup , emphasizing security is absolutely important. Utilize strong credentials for every user accounts , especially the root copyright. Frequently update both the Virtualmin system and your server operating system to mitigate possible risks. Consider activating multi-factor copyright for improved security. Finally, audit Virtualmin’s access controls and limit access to vital functions based on the idea of minimum access .
